Transaction 54495c33a09d72909417ccdd6753104366d5fd17bc681aa4a316bbd3cb22c593
1 Input
1 Output
-
54495c33a09d72909417ccdd6753104366d5fd17bc681aa4a316bbd3cb22c593:0
- value
- 2536960
- script pubkey
- OP_0 OP_PUSHBYTES_20 5fb27758938054b9194ac497fa0d9467d8a0081e
- address
- bc1qt7e8wkynsp2tjx22cjtl5rv5vlv2qzq7c03qzg